Monster gator spotted walking through wildlife park

1 min read

A group of tourists spotted a giant alligator making its way through a reserve in Florida, USA, on the weekend.

Estimates suggest the gator is about 3.6 metres — or 12 feet long.

WATCH HERE:

Amazingly this would still put it some way behind the largest alligator ever spotted in Florida, which was 4.3 metres — more than 14 feet!

One of the gobsmacked onlookers told a US news outlet what it was like watching the animal creep by:

“He looks almost prehistoric, and just watching his feet flop as they hit the ground was amazing,” Kristi Buckley said.
